Question about Integrity
I am concerned about the extent to which one of the organizations mentioned were willing to offer a "Christian version" of their program, which altered the group's advice on an important subject to accomodate the beliefs of that audience. How much alteration were they willing to countenance to get more business? Would they consider a "Sharia version?" How would this differ from a "Pagan version?" When does "accomodation" become "pandering?" And what does this say about how strongly the group really believe what they teach, or how important their specific advice is?
